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ta Recipe this Recipe

Ingredients:

  • 4 servings gluten free fettuccine
  • 4 garlic cloves minced
  • 10 sun dried tomatoes chopped
  • 1 tbsp italian seasoning
  • 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
  • 3 tbsp tomato paste
  • 2 cups cherry tomatoes
  • 1 cup water or vegetable broth
  • 7 oz full fat canned coconut milk (thick cream only half of a can)
  • 3 tbsp nutritional yeast
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 cups baby arugula
  • ½ cup flat leaf parsley chopped
  • vegan parmesan optional

    Cooking the Pasta

    This is your standard pasta cooking, but precision here ensures a perfect foundation for our sauce. I always recommend salting your pasta water generously, as it’s the only chance you have to season the pasta itself. Think of it like seasoning the dough before baking bread. Once your water is at a rolling boil, add your gluten-free fettuccine. Gluten-free pasta can sometimes be a little more delicate than its wheat counterpart, so keep a close eye on it during cooking. Follow the package instructions for the most accurate cooking time, but generally, you’re looking for it to be al dente – tender but with a slight bite. While the pasta is boiling away, it’s the perfect time to start on our flavorful sauce. Don’t drain the pasta immediately after it’s cooked. Instead, reserve about a cup of the starchy pasta water. This cloudy liquid is a secret weapon for achieving a perfectly emulsified and glossy sauce. It contains starch that helps bind the sauce ingredients together and creates a silkier texture.

    Building the Flavor Base

    In a large skillet or pot, heat a tablespoon of olive oil (or your preferred cooking oil) over medium heat. Add your minced garlic and sauté until it’s fragrant and just begin extractning to turn golden. Be careful not to burn the garlic, as it will turn bitter. This step releases the aromatic oils from the garlic, infusing the entire dish with its pungent goodness. Next, add your chopped sun-dried tomatoes to the skillet. If your sun-dried tomatoes are dry-packed, you might want to rehydrate them in a little warm water for about 10 minutes before chopping. Cook them for a minute or two, allowing them to soften slightly and release their concentrated flavor into the oil. Stir in the tomato paste and cook for another minute, stirring constantly. Cooking the tomato paste helps to deepen its flavor and remove any raw, metallic taste. This creates a rich, umami-packed foundation for our creamy sauce.

    Creating the Creamy Sauce

    Now for the magic! Add the cherry tomatoes to the skillet. They’ll start to soften and burst as they heat, releasing their sweet juices. Pour in the water or vegetable broth, and bring the mixture to a simmer. Let it bubble gently for about 5-7 minutes, or until the cherry tomatoes have softened significantly and started to break down. This is where you’ll also incorporate the Italian seasoning and the balsamic vinegar. The balsamic vinegar adds a wonderful tang and complexity that cuts through the richness of the sauce. Stir everything together well. Next, it’s time for the creamy element. Carefully scoop out the thick, solidified cream from the top of your full-fat canned coconut milk. This is the part that will give our sauce its luxurious texture. Add this to the skillet, along with the nutritional yeast. The nutritional yeast is crucial here – it provides a cheesy, nutty flavor that mimics the taste of real parmesan without any dairy. Stir until the coconut milk has melted and is fully incorporated, creating a beautiful, velvety sauce.

    Bringin extractg It All Together

    Once the sauce is smooth and creamy, season it generously with salt and pepper to your taste. This is a crucial step, as the sun-dried tomatoes and coconut milk can be quite mild on their own, and proper seasoning will make all the difference. Taste and adjust as needed. Now, it’s time to add your cooked gluten-free fettuccine directly into the skillet with the sauce. Use tongs to toss the pasta gently, ensuring every strand is beautifully coated in the creamy, sun-dried tomato goodness. If the sauce seems a little too thick at this point, don’t hesitate to add a splash or two of that reserved pasta water. This will help loosen the sauce and make it even more luxurious. Continue tossing until the pasta is heated through and coated.

    The Finishing Touches

    Just before serving, stir in the fresh baby arugula. The residual heat from the pasta and sauce will wilt the arugula perfectly, adding a fresh, peppery contrast to the rich sauce. Finish with the chopped fresh parsley, which brings a bright, herbaceous note to the dish. Serve immediately. For an extra layer of flavor and a beautiful presentation, I love to top this pasta with some store-bought or homemade vegan parmesan cheese. The nutty, salty crunch of the vegan parmesan is the perfect final flourish. Enjoy every single creamy, savory bite!

    Frequently Asked Questions:

    Can I make this vegan creamy sun dried tomato pasta ahead of time?

    Yes, you absolutely can! The sauce can be made a day in advance and stored in the refrigerator. When ready to serve, gently reheat the sauce and then toss with freshly cooked pasta. You might need to add a splash of plant-based milk or water to loosen it up a bit after reheating.

    What kind of pasta works best with this sauce?

    Most pasta shapes will work beautifully! We personally love it with fettuccine or linguine as they hold the creamy sauce so well. Penne or fusilli are also excellent choices for catching all those delicious bits of sun-dried tomato. Experiment and see what you enjoy most!

    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ta

    Vegan Creamy Sun Dried Tomato Pasta

    A quick and delicious vegan pasta dish featuring creamy sun-dried tomatoes, fresh cherry tomatoes, and a hint of balsamic.

    Prep Time
    10 Minutes

    Cook Time
    20 Minutes

    Total Time
    30 Minutes

    Servings
    4 servings

    Ingredients

    • 4 servings gluten free fettuccine
    • 4 garlic cloves minced
    • 10 sun dried tomatoes chopped
    • 1 tbsp italian seasoning
    • 1 tbsp balsamic vinegar
    • 3 tbsp tomato paste
    • 2 cups cherry tomatoes
    • 1 cup water or vegetable broth
    • 7 oz full fat canned coconut milk (thick cream only half of a can)
    • 3 tbsp nutritional yeast
    • salt and pepper to taste
    • 2 cups baby arugula
    • ½ cup flat leaf parsley chopped
    • vegan parmesan optional

    Instructions

    1. Step 1
      Cook gluten-free fettuccine according to package directions. Reserve about 1 cup of pasta water before draining.
    2. Step 2
      While pasta cooks, heat a large skillet over medium heat. Add a little oil (if not using non-stick) and sauté minced garlic until fragrant, about 1 minute.
    3. Step 3
      Add chopped sun-dried tomatoes, Italian seasoning, balsamic vinegar, and tomato paste to the skillet. Cook for 2-3 minutes, stirring to combine.
    4. Step 4
      Add cherry tomatoes and water or vegetable broth to the skillet. Bring to a simmer and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until cherry tomatoes start to soften.
    5. Step 5
      Stir in the thick cream from the coconut milk and nutritional yeast.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Simmer for another 2-3 minutes until the sauce is creamy and heated through. Add reserved pasta water a tablespoon at a time if the sauce is too thick.
    6. Step 6
      Add the drained fettuccine to the skillet with the sauce. Toss to coat evenly.
    7. Step 7
      Stir in the baby arugula and chopped flat leaf parsley just before serving. The residual heat will wilt the arugula slightly.
    8. Step 8
      Serve immediately, topped with optional vegan parmesan.
